BLM Group Building New, Larger Headquarters
According to the president, the new building’s showroom will be as big as the company’s current facility.
Share





Tube and sheet metal processing equipment manufacturer BLM Group USA has announced its plan to move into new headquarters in the Spring of 2017. The to-be-constructed Wixom, Michigan, facility will provide 75,000 square feet (more than double the space of its current facility), with room to expand by as much as 50 percent.
The new structure will feature a showroom to display the company’s product line, an expanded training area and a separate demo area for hands-on display of its technologies.
Dr. Jeffrey Ahrstrom, president and COO, says that the showroom alone will be as large as the company’s current building. “We’re excited to be able to let our customers see in person a more comprehensive representation of our product line,” he says. “Our commitment to customer service and support has always been high, and this expansion only reinforces that focus.”
